Synopsis

Read by the author.In Jefferson Bethke's newly revised edition of 31 Ways to Show Her What Love Is, you will discover practical and inspiring tips for bringing more romance, joy, and vibrancy to your marriage.In 31 Ways to Show Her What Love Is, Jefferson Bethke gives husbands thirty-one specific tips for strengthening and deepening their marriage relationship. Each day, you will find a new suggestion for encouraging and loving your wife. Topics include:Serving each otherOffering forgivenessLaughing togetherPraying for one anotherAffirming each other through wordsAnd even making a favorite snack. From serious to lighthearted, each tip challenges you to make your marriage a priority and reminds you of the importance of a healthy, vibrant relationship. Now with a new cover and revised content, these books will take you on a one-month journey to bring you closer to your wife than ever before. 

About Jefferson Bethke

Jefferson Bethke is the New York Times bestselling author of Jesus > Religion and It's Not What You Think. He and his wife, Alyssa, host The Real Life Podcast and run FamilyTeams.com, an online initiative equipping families to live as a multi-generational team on mission. They live in Maui with their daughters, Kinsley and Lucy, and son, Kannon. To say hi or to learn more, go to jeffandalyssa.com.

About Alyssa Bethke

Alyssa Bethke is the author of Satisfied: Finding Hope, Joy, and Contentment Right Where You Are. She and her husband, Jefferson Bethke, are bloggers, YouTubers, and hosts of The Real Life Podcast. They are passionate about encouraging and strengthening families at familyteams.com, a program that brings families together with the idea of becoming a team. They live in Maui with their three children, Kinsley, Kannon, and Lucy, and dog named Aslan.
